Output cf26c635b93f81bf008ff0f0c74e66dd844f9e260ffc78689139d7ac8ea27a58:126

value
135349
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d54570a1cc2198e8c9e5d4d7803d590eb14f88 OP_EQUAL
address
34xV4bzFiPaHZvumyKCuq7eLtkKReCZtPT
transaction
cf26c635b93f81bf008ff0f0c74e66dd844f9e260ffc78689139d7ac8ea27a58